Skip to content

Commit 80e8b77

Browse files
committed
Fix Next.js reverse proxy configuration
1 parent 363eb41 commit 80e8b77

File tree

1 file changed

+4
-1
lines changed

1 file changed

+4
-1
lines changed

examples/nextjs-client-side-instrumentation/middleware.ts

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,12 +5,15 @@ export function middleware(request: NextRequest) {
55

66
if (url.pathname === "/client-traces") {
77
const requestHeaders = new Headers(request.headers);
8+
89
requestHeaders.set("Authorization", process.env.LOGFIRE_TOKEN!);
910

1011
return NextResponse.rewrite(
1112
new URL(process.env.OTEL_EXPORTER_OTLP_TRACES_ENDPOINT!),
1213
{
13-
headers: requestHeaders,
14+
request: {
15+
headers: requestHeaders,
16+
}
1417
},
1518
);
1619
}

0 commit comments

Comments
 (0)